Предпросмотр презентации



Полную презентацию можно получить по почте после оплаты
Напишите, что изменить — перегенерим под ваши критерии.
Что вы получите
10–15 слайдов
Профессиональный дизайн
Понятная структура
Формат — PPTX
Готовая презентация за несколько минут
Примеры готовых работ
Психосоматика в жизни человека: как эмоции влияют на тело
Сон в жизни подростка: почему это важно
Что не подходит?
Нажмите, если это про вас — ответ анонимный
Основная информация
Название
Основы и принципы дерево обработки
Краткое описание
Данная презентация познакомит с основами и принципами обработки деревьев. Рассмотрены виды деревьев, их структура и основные методы обработки. Цель — понять, как работают деревья в информационных системах и алгоритмах.
Текст презентации
1. Введение в деревья обработки
Деревья обработки — это структура данных, которая широко используется в информатике. Они помогают организовать и управлять данными эффективно. В этом разделе рассмотрены основные понятия и области применения деревьев. Также объяснена важность их использования в алгоритмах и системах. Основная идея — обеспечить быстрый доступ и обработку информации.
2. Основные виды деревьев
Существует несколько видов деревьев, таких как бинарные, деревья поиска и балансированные деревья. Каждое из них имеет свои особенности и области применения. Бинарные деревья позволяют быстро находить элементы, а деревья поиска обеспечивают упорядоченность данных. Балансированные деревья помогают сохранять эффективность при больших объемах данных. Правильный выбор типа дерева важен для оптимизации работы системы.
3. Структура дерева
Дерево состоит из узлов, связанных между собой связями, называемыми ребрами. В каждом дереве есть корень, от которого отходят ветви. Узлы могут иметь дочерние узлы, образующие ветви. Структура дерева обеспечивает иерархическую организацию данных. Важные свойства — наличие уникальных путей и отсутствие циклов. Эта структура позволяет быстро перемещаться и искать информацию.
4. Основные операции с деревьями
К основным операциям относятся добавление, удаление и поиск элементов. Также важны обходы дерева, такие как прямой, обратный и симметричный. Эти операции позволяют эффективно управлять данными и выполнять необходимые вычисления. Время выполнения зависит от типа дерева и его баланса. Правильное использование операций повышает производительность системы.
5. Обходы дерева
Обходы дерева позволяют просматривать все узлы в определенном порядке. Самые распространенные — прямой, обратный и симметричный обход. Каждый из них используется в разных задачах, например, для сортировки или поиска. Обходы помогают понять структуру дерева и выполнить необходимые операции. Они являются важной частью алгоритмов работы с деревьями.
6. Балансировка деревьев
Балансировка деревьев необходима для поддержания эффективности операций. Балансированные деревья имеют равномерное распределение узлов. Это уменьшает время поиска и других операций. Существуют разные методы балансировки, такие как AVL-деревья и красно-черные деревья. Правильная балансировка обеспечивает стабильную работу при больших объемах данных. Она важна для оптимизации алгоритмов.
7. Применение деревьев
Деревья широко используются в базах данных, файловых системах и поисковых алгоритмах. Они помогают организовать данные для быстрого доступа и обработки. В системах управления информацией деревья обеспечивают структурированное хранение. В алгоритмах поиска и сортировки деревья повышают эффективность. Их применение важно в современных информационных технологиях.
8. Преимущества и недостатки
Преимущества деревьев включают быструю обработку данных и удобство организации информации. Они позволяют быстро находить и изменять элементы. Недостатки — сложность реализации и необходимость балансировки. В некоторых случаях деревья могут стать неэффективными при неправильной структуре. Важно правильно выбирать тип дерева и методы его обработки для достижения лучших результатов.
9. Заключение и итоги
Деревья обработки — важный инструмент в информатике, обеспечивающий эффективную работу с данными. Основные принципы включают структуру, операции и балансировку. Правильное использование деревьев позволяет повысить производительность систем. Важно учитывать особенности конкретных задач при выборе типа дерева. Эти знания помогают создавать более эффективные алгоритмы и системы.